How Academic Medical Centers Can Succeed in Value-Based Care
from Value-Based Care Insights · host Lumina
In today’s climate, academic medical centers (AMCs), struggle with understanding where the organizations fit within the value-based care arena. Leaders from AMCs across the country are faced with finding the value proposition of their specialty services. As a continuation of the conversation in Episode 10, Daniel J. Marino and Shaillee Chopra introduce Brent Estes, Senior Vice President of Business Development for Advocate Aurora Health. Brent dives into the challenges that AMCs face when moving to a value-based care model, the different type of value-based care models that can help them advance, how to find the right structure of governance, and how healthcare leaders can manage the shift from the top down.
